Font Size: a A A

The Embedded Storage Controller For Digital Camera Based On The MO

Posted on:2006-10-15Degree:MasterType:Thesis
Country:ChinaCandidate:J DengFull Text:PDF
GTID:2132360182471734Subject:Microelectronics and Solid State Electronics
Abstract/Summary:PDF Full Text Request
It is urgent to develop a new communication technology for direct data transfer between embedded systems through the USB interfaces, which are widely employed in consuming digital products. This work develops an embedded storage management system based on MO for digital camera, which is consigned by Fujitsu Corp. The system can drive digital cameras and MOs through USB interface and it can read out the photos from digital camera then store them on MO disk directly. There are two kinds of USB interfaces, host and slave. This system is a kind of host device, which was commonly developed under Windows system with the bottom layer support by the operating system. The key point of the system design is to develop a host USB data transfer protocol stack in embedded system, which must be built from the ground. The host USB data transfer protocol stack faces a variety of USB devices. Digital cameras and MOs are USB mass storage class device mostly. It should be concerned that control codes used in MO and the management of the FAT file system besides obeying data transfer protocol defined in USB mass storage class specification. This thesis describes the storage management system from bottom to top and gives a common structure of the protocol stack used in USB host device. Although ISP1362 is employed as the USB control chip here, the protocol stack has the same structure besides the slight difference between the control registers when other chips used. This thesis is a guide to the developers who want to add USB host interface in embedded system. End of this thesis discussed the advantages of this system for easy USB host interface development in embedded systems and good expand ability. The system goal is to be a kind of common data interchange platform through USB interface finally.
Keywords/Search Tags:USB Host, Embedded System, USB Mass Storage Class, FAT File System, ISP1362
PDF Full Text Request
Related items